twisted_ophelia
QUOTE (wheelinPEACE @ Apr 5 2009, 10:22 PM) *
Ches....was the toe tag after the paralysis? I have a puzzle piece on my leg and want to finish the pic but didnt know how well tatting a paralyzed leg would turn out. I figured the pain would cause spasms. and i dont think spasms while gettin a tat is gonna lead to a good outcome. ohmy.gif oooops.gif doh.gif


Well, coming from someone who owns a tattoo shop (me), I can tell you right now that any good tattooer will NOT continue if you are seriously spazzing out (unless they are a good friend of yours and thinks its funny to see your limbs whack out crazily!). The best thing to do is to try to find a tattooer who has worked with people with spinal cord injury before--below the level of injury--and be very very very open and honest with him/her about any potential issues. If possible, see if he/she can 'test' you out with no ink first and see how your body reacts. If your foot or whatever you are trying to tattoo is spazzing out, no matter how "good" the tattooer is, it will not make for a good outcome. Any decent tattooer is used to people jumping, startling, etc., and can compensate but spasms are an entirely different thing. And of course, you should be watching out for autonomic dysreflexia and the tattooer should be aware of this as well. People with injuries below T6 can also get AD reactions, btw, only milder. twisted_ophelia
QUOTE (jaquie_farmer @ Apr 6 2009, 09:17 AM) *
I didn't know my tattooer personally and my wrist was seriously spazzing because it's below my level of injury. He held down my arm and kept going. The outcome was great btw. smile.gif Maybe I was just a lucky one.


Your tattoo is also tiny and takes very little time, which is probably why he kept going. It's basically a couple of lines. Not knocking your tattoo, just stating a fact. When you're trying to do a larger piece on someone, the tattooer is not going to want to just hold it down, especially if that person (the client) takes their tattoos seriously and sees them as art. That last thing they'll want is a shitty tattoo. Most reputable artists would rather die than have someone walking around with a shitty tattoo that was done by them.
